Bruno Fernandes and Iliman Ndiaye come to blows in fiery clash as Everton hold Man United to 2-2 draw in Atlanta
Manchester United captain Bruno Fernandes and Everton forward Iliman Ndiaye were involved in a fiery confrontation during their sides' 2-2 draw in Atlanta. The flashpoint occurred just before Everton's second equaliser. Fernandes slid in from behind on Ndiaye near the halfway line, prompting an angry reaction from the Everton man, who believed the challenge was reckless. The pair squared up in a heated exchange as play continued, and moments later, United conceded a bizarre own goal, with Amad Diallo kicking the ball into his own net. Despite the drama, United were crowned champions of the Premier League Summer Series thanks to their earlier wins over West Ham and Bournemouth. Fernandes had put United ahead in the 19th minute, calmly converting a penalty after James Tarkowski brought down Diallo in the box. Everton responded five minutes before half-time. Idrissa Gueye picked out Ndiaye with a pinpoint cross to the back post, and the Senegal international made no mistake with a composed finish. United regained the lead in the 69th minute through Mason Mount, who turned smartly inside the area before drilling a shot past Jordan Pickford. But the lead didn't last long. After the altercation between Fernandes and Ndiaye, Everton levelled again through Diallo's own goal, capping off a scrappy but intense encounter - one that gave Ruben Amorim's squad a true test ahead of the new Premier League season. Manchester United return to action on Saturday when they host Serie A side Fiorentina at Old Trafford. Ruben Amorim's side will then kick off their Premier League campaign the following Sunday against Arsenal at home.

Man Utd 2 Everton 2: Amorim left to rue bizarre own goal but draw enough to win Premier League Summer Series
MANCHESTER UNITED concluded their US pre-season tour with a 2-2 draw against Everton in Atlanta. Bruno Fernandes gave the Red Devils a 19th minute lead from the penalty spot, after James Tarkowski was adjudged to have fouled Amad Diallo in the box. 6 6 Everton were level on the stroke of half-time, courtesy of Iliman Ndiaye. But a brilliant curling strike by Mason Mount saw United reclaim their lead on 69 minutes.
